SFM was good though. He seems incapable of making negative contributions. Early in the game he found himself running down the touch line and out of space. He kicked a little up and under towards the middle of the field with the side of his foot...intended for Herchelle. It landed almost inline with the posts, coming in from about 45degrees. The Stormers actually retained the ball but then fluffed the try. It's a small thing, but not something you see often because it takes both skill and vision to pull off something like that. The kid has the goods to be the leading Bok 10. Nobody else is close really...certainly nobody that enough to be involved in 3 world cups. Pollard will be gone at some point and I think that Handrikse and SFM have similarities that'll provide continuity but are different enough to offer a level of contrast in how the team plays when they're on. Manie is a goner for me. Just too many bad performances. To be honest, I'd rather Willemse cover as 3rd 10. Moodie was good tonight for the Bulls, SFM was good, Fassi was MOTM. It's clear who the best guys are...and who the best guys aren't.
